    School District Superintendent invites community to coffee chat Thursday

    – The Paso Robles Joint Unified School District will host a Superintendent Coffee Chat for community members on Thursday, Jan. 22, at 8 a.m.

    Superintendent Jennifer Loftus will lead the discussion in the boardroom at 800 Niblick Road in Paso Robles. The event is open to the public and will provide an opportunity for attendees to ask questions, share ideas, and discuss the district’s ongoing work and future direction.

    Paso Robles Joint Unified School District serves more than 6,400 students across northern San Luis Obispo County. The district operates under core values that include integrity, accountability, collaboration, innovation, compassion, and belonging, and focuses on student learning and district planning.
